Yurchenko Vault
The Yurchenko Vault is an elite gymnastics vault developed by Natalia Yurchenko in the Soviet era. It’s notable for its unique entry technique: a round-off from the vaulting horse followed immediately by a back handspring onto the table. This method provides a fast and powerful start, primarily utilized by female gymnasts competing at the highest levels of competition.

Double Pike
The double pike is a complex acrobatic skill performed primarily in gymnastics and floor exercise. It involves two backward somersaults executed while maintaining a rigid pike position with straight legs.
